Wildland Fire Decision Support System (WFDSS) A system intended to assist fire managers and analysts in determining the appropriate management response (AMR) for fire incidents. A system intended to assist fire managers and analysts in determining the appropriate management response (AMR) for fire incidents. It is designed to replace the WFSA (Wildland Fire Situation Analysis) and other incident planning processes with an easier more intuitive online product. It is designed to replace the WFSA (Wildland Fire Situation Analysis) and other incident planning processes with an easier more intuitive online product. Introduces economic principles into the fire decision process including assessment of values at risk Introduces economic principles into the fire decision process including assessment of values at risk

WFDSS – RAVAR Rapid Assessment of Values-at-Risk (RAVAR) Improved strategic risk assessment tool Risk = Threat * Value Change Provides spatially explicit values at risk data linked to fire threat projections –FSPro (Fire Spread Probability) or other fire behavior models –User defined polygons Value is identified in RAVAR – need more research to get value change

Components of RAVAR FS Pro or other fire behavior models or user defined polygons Private Structures Housing Values Infrastructure –including power transmission, pipelines, communication towers, water supply infrastructure Air Quality Information

How to incorporate smoke in decision making? Smoke models are not yet available or ready to incorporate in WFDSS Smoke models are not yet available or ready to incorporate in WFDSS Need a way to report possible air quality issues and smoke dispersion potential to the wildland fire community and others Need a way to report possible air quality issues and smoke dispersion potential to the wildland fire community and others Air quality assessments added to RAVAR must take less than 30 minutes to complete to allow for efficient and rapid turn-around Air quality assessments added to RAVAR must take less than 30 minutes to complete to allow for efficient and rapid turn-around

The air quality components added to RAVAR Nonattainment GIS data layers Nonattainment GIS data layers –PM 2.5 Nonattainment areas –Ozone Nonattainment areas –PM 2.5 Proposed Areas Ozone and PM monitoring stations Ozone and PM monitoring stations Communities over 50,000 population* Communities over 50,000 population* FS Pro Models buffered out 100 miles FS Pro Models buffered out 100 miles Wind Rose from surface weather stations Wind Rose from surface weather stations

Product Example

Future Development Communities at risk from drainage smoke Improved potential smoke plume polygon based on climate data Mixing layer Wind Rose for duration of FSPro simulation Location of Base Camp and Aviation Operations
